The Anatomy of a Book Club Bar: More Than Just Books and Booze

The success of the book club bar lies in its multi-functional design and its ability to seamlessly blend three distinct businesses into one magnetic atmosphere. This model maximizes foot traffic throughout the day and caters to multiple customer intentions, from a morning coffee run to a late-night literary discussion.

The Triple Threat Concept

  • The Bookstore: Unlike large chains, these bars typically feature a highly curated book selection. The focus is often on independent authors, niche genres, and titles that spark engaging conversations, making the book itself a central part of the experience.
  • The Espresso Bar: Operating as a remote workspace and cafe during the day, a full-service espresso bar is crucial. It provides the necessary fuel for writers, students, and teleworkers seeking a comfortable, inspiring environment away from the home office.
  • The Cocktail Bar: This is where the magic happens. The bar component transforms the space in the evening, offering sophisticated cocktails, wine, and craft beer. Many popular venues, like the original Book Club Bar in New York, lean into the theme with creative, poetry-inspired drink menus—think a "Whiskey the Pooh" or an "In Cold Bloody Mary."

This "third space" environment is a direct response to a post-pandemic desire for a digital detox and authentic community. It offers a cozy, low-pressure alternative to traditional bars or loud nightclubs, attracting a demographic eager for meaningful social interaction centered around a shared passion for literature.

5 Must-Visit Book Club Bar Destinations Defining the New Literary Scene

While the trend is global, a few establishments have become flagship examples of the book club bar model, perfecting the blend of atmosphere, literature, and libations. These literary watering holes are setting the standard for the industry in 2025.

  1. Book Club Bar (East Village, NYC)

    Often credited with popularizing the modern book bar concept, this East Village staple is the quintessential example. It functions as a general bookstore, coffee shop, and full-service cocktail bar. It's famous for its cozy, lived-in feel and its inventive, literary-themed cocktail list, making it a true cultural hub for New York's creative scene.

  2. Kibbitznest Books, Brews & Blarney (Chicago, IL)

    Kibbitznest offers a unique twist by being a proudly Wi-Fi-free zone. This intentional digital detox policy forces patrons to engage with their books, their drinks, and each other, reinforcing the community-building aspect of the book bar concept. Located in Lincoln Park, it’s a haven for those seeking a genuine escape from screen time with a glass of wine or a cocktail.

  3. Liz's Book Bar (Carroll Gardens, Brooklyn, NYC)

    Founded by novelist Maura Cheeks, Liz's Book Bar places a strong emphasis on the literary side, often featuring a highly curated selection of books. Its "Insiders Club" offers a discounted hardcover and a free drink upon pickup, perfectly merging the retail and social aspects of the business. It’s a prime example of a novelist-led space deeply committed to the craft of reading.

  4. The Lit. Bar (The Bronx, NYC)

    A shining example of community focus, The Lit. Bar is an independent bookstore and wine bar that has become a vital cultural anchor in its neighborhood. It’s a testament to the idea that a book bar can be both a profitable business and a crucial community resource, proving the model works outside of Manhattan’s main cultural corridors.

  5. Kramers (Washington D.C.)

    While not a new concept, Kramers—formerly Kramerbooks—has long operated as a bookstore with a cafe and bar, demonstrating the longevity of the combined model. Its continued popularity and evolution show that the demand for a place where you can browse books and enjoy a drink has been a long-standing desire, now simply amplified by the current trend.

Why the Book Bar Trend is Exploding (The 'BookTok' Effect)

The sudden ubiquity of the book club bar is not accidental; it is a direct result of several converging cultural forces that have created a perfect market for this type of establishment. The trend is being driven primarily by younger generations seeking new forms of engagement.

The Rise of BookTok and Gen Z's Reading Boom

The viral phenomenon of "BookTok" on platforms like TikTok has made reading "cool" again, especially among Gen Z and younger Millennials. Millions of users share recommendations, reviews, and emotional reactions to books, transforming a solitary activity into a collective, social experience. The book club bar provides the physical space for this online enthusiasm to manifest in the real world.

The Search for the Authentic 'Third Space'

The concept of the "third space"—a place separate from home (first space) and work (second space)—is more critical than ever. In a world saturated with digital distractions and remote work, people crave environments that offer comfort, productivity, and social connection without the pressure of a formal meeting or a loud, purely alcohol-focused bar. The book bar offers a low-stakes, high-reward social setting.

The Desire for Curated Experiences

Modern consumers, particularly younger ones, value experiences over simple transactions. Book club bars offer a curated experience that includes:

  • Literary Events: Hosting author Q&A sessions, poetry readings, and themed trivia nights creates a dynamic, ever-changing reason to visit.
  • Conversation Starters: The books themselves serve as natural icebreakers, making it easier for strangers to connect over a shared interest.
  • Aesthetic Appeal: The cozy, book-lined walls and warm lighting provide a highly "Instagrammable" backdrop, which further fuels the trend through social sharing.

For entrepreneurs, the book club bar model is also proving to be a smart business move. By diversifying revenue streams across books, coffee, and alcohol, the business can remain profitable across different times of the day and different economic climates. This resilience and adaptability are key to its success in the competitive retail landscape of 2025.
